@JonnyBravo0311
@JonnyBravo0311 2 жыл бұрын
The 1600 is a workhorse. Sure, it uses older sensor tech (the Panny 4/3), but it can still make some excellent images. The only real drawback of it, and you showed it, is the behavior on very bright stars. Also, to be fair, you compared a drizzle integration from the 1600 against a non-drizzled integration from the 6200. Drizzling trades resolution for noise. Granted, the sensor in the 6200 (and the IMX571 in the 2600) are MUCH better than that Panny in the 1600... and the data they produce is just absurdly good.
